Les ARTerres, a new bilingual eco-art summer day camp, will run in Wakefield for two weeks this August, from Aug. 16 to 20, and Aug. 23 to 27. Canadian Parents for French - Quebec (CPF-Quebec) is sponsoring the camp, and Eco Echo is hosting it. The camp is for 6 - 12 year olds, and costs $175 ($150 for CPF members) for full days, or $100 ($75 for CPF members) for half days, and includes a CPF membership.

The camp, says its Director, Isabel Diaz Irias, "will teach children to learn, share and create art with an ecological focus, using natural, found and recycled material in small and large scale projects. It's an experiential program in which children can learn about gardening, the natural world, multidisciplinary eco-art - including visual, performance-based, music and writing - that engages the spirit of connectivity to the land and to every living thing."

"This camp is the perfect fit for what we're trying to accomplish at Eco Echo," says Eco Echo Vice-President Christopher Minnes. "We want to promote more ecological awareness through education and art events that inspire. I can't think of a better way to do that then through a camp like ARTerres."

CPF-Quebec is also pleased to be involved in the project. "The Outaouais is a region where many Anglophones and Francophones live side by side, yet many children could still use more help improving their second language," says CPF-Quebec Executive Director Lawrence Depoe. "ARTerres will bring the two communities together and expose them to their second language in a fun and safe setting. The kids won't be able to help but to learn some more of their second language, and come out of the experience motivated to learn even more."

All three organizations expect that this is just the beginning, and that this partnership will continue for many years to come - they are already planning a full season of camp offerings for next summer.

Full days of the camp run from 9am to 4pm; half days go from 9am to 12pm, or 1pm to 4pm. Childcare is available from 8am until 5:30pm each day for an additional cost.
